摘要
采用常规气象资料、NCEP、GRAPES_LZ、甘肃河东区域站观测实况、卫星云图、雷达拼图结合甘肃河东地区的地形特点对2016年6月13日8:00至14日8:00的雷雨大风和冰雹过程进行分析。结果表明:此次河东降雹主要是受蒙古西部冷涡后部冷平流南亚东移的影响,水汽条件较好(700 h Pa河东比湿>8 g/kg),CAPE>1 000 J/kg,T_(700-500)>20℃产生深厚不稳定层结,同时河东受槽后西北气流控制,高低空西北风急流明显创造了抬升条件。
The strong wind and hail process from 8:00 AM on June 13,2016 to 8:00 AM on June 14,2016 was analyzed using the conventional observation data,NCEP,GRAPESLZ,actual observation data,satellite and radar images,and combined with the topographic characteristics of Hedong area in Gansu Province. The results showed that the hail process was mainly influenced by the west Mongolia cold eddy at the back of the cold advection South Asia eastward, deep unstable stratification was formed under the condtions of better moisture conditions( 700 h Pa humidity ratio 〉8 g / kg),the CAPE〉 1 000 J/kg,T700-500〉20 ℃.At the same time,Hedong area was controlled by northwest airflow behind trough,northwest wind iet stream was obvious in high and low altitude which all created the lifting condition.
